## Configuration

The Pindrift thumbnail queue reads all settings from the environment at boot. Relevant variables:

- `THUMB_CONCURRENCY` — worker count, default 4
- `THUMB_MAX_BYTES` — rejects source images above this size
- `THUMB_FORMATS` — allowed output formats

No settings are reloaded at runtime; changes require a restart. Workers authenticate to the object store before pulling jobs, and that credential is defined on the next line of the env file.

env line for bahip-hahif: RELAY_SECRET8=ee0d4f48

Night Shift Onboarding — Basement Archive, Thornely Building

The archive room is at the end of corridor B-low, past the pump room. Night staff may retrieve boxes only when a pull slip has been printed. Re-shelve exactly where labelled and sign the movement sheet. The door locks behind you, so carry your radio. Entry is via the keypad using the code below.

turnstile pass: bdg-YEOZLM-79341408

Runbook — Inkrelay Spooler Service

Before promoting a new spooler build, drain the active print queue on the canary node and confirm zero stuck jobs for ten consecutive minutes. Restarting without draining can duplicate jobs on shared printers, which is difficult to reconcile afterward. Once the canary is clean, verify the deployed artifact against the release manifest using the token below.

trace token, bagag-kawep: htk6_d2d45a

**Welcome to the Feedcheck support rotation!**

Feedcheck is our podcast feed validator — it catches malformed RSS before creators publish. Most tickets are just users pasting feeds with broken enclosure tags, so the web UI handles them. For the rare ones where you need to rerun validation locally, clone the repo and copy .env.example to .env. Then add the validator API secret on the line below.

secret setting of tajof-bahif: COURIER_KEY3=65d